The Imperial War Museums (IWM) in London is a significant national museum established in 1917 to document the impact of war on British society and its armed forces. Located in Southwark, the museum features extensive collections, including military vehicles, personal artifacts, and multimedia displays that illustrate modern warfare. Key attractions include the Holocaust Exhibition and the Lord Ashcroft Gallery, showcasing Victoria and George Crosses. Admission to IWM London is free, although special exhibitions may incur a fee. The museum is open daily from 10 AM to 6 PM and is accessible by public transport, with facilities for visitors with disabilities.
